- Bath, England
The Roseate Villa Bath is a luxury dog-friendly boutique hotel that occupies a quiet corner just a moment’s walk from the heart of the city of Bath, Somerset. The Villa overlooks Henrietta Park, a 7-acre park opened to celebrate the Diamond Jubilee of Queen Victoria of 1897.
